Honey Mustard Turkey Thighs
Recipe courtesy of PF&R's Nurse Janet Woodside
Ingredients
- 1/4 cup lemon juice
- 2 tablespoons Dijon mustard
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 1 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
- 1/2 teaspoon dried rosemary
- 4 boneless, skinless turkey thighs
- 1/2 cup fresh bread crumbs
Directions
- Combine the lemon juice, mustard, honey, ginger and rosemary into a cup or small pitcher.
- Place the turkey thighs between two sheets of wax paper and pound to equal thickness.
- Put the turkey in a shallow bowl and pour 1/2 of the honey-mustard sauce over it.
- Cover and let marinate for 15 minutes.
- Preheat the broiler.
- Coat a wire rack with non-stick spray and place the rack on a foil-lined baking sheet.
- Coat the thighs with the bread crumbs.
- Place the marinated thighs on the prepared rack.
- Broil 8-inches from the heat for 6 to 8 minutes per side, or until the turkey is cooked through and the crumbs are golden brown.
- In a small saucepan, warm the reserved sauce over low heat. Serve with the turkey.
Nutrition Facts: Calories 183, Fat 6.3g, Cholesterol 70mg, Sodium 127mg
